Abstract

The present invention discloses a data memory expandor used for a digital camera. The present invention receives digital image data which is transmitted by a digital camera and records the digital image data on a drawing and changing type data memory device. The present invention is composed of a shell body which is arranged outside the digital camera, and an element which is arranged in the shell body, wherein the element is provided with a transmission port which is connected with an output port of the digital camera, a data transmission protocol device, a data processing device, and a digital writing device, wherein the data processing device outputs the digital image data after converting the digital image data which is transmitted by the digital camera according to a data transmission protocol into a specific memory format; the digital writing device is used for receiving the control of the data processing device and receiving the output of the data processing device, and recoding and writing the control and the output in the drawing and changing type data memory device. The data transmission protocol device and the data processing device are both electrically connected to the transmission port, and the digital writing device is electrically connected to the data processing device.

Background technology
Digital camera (Digital Camera) is the emerging product under the digital image processing techniques fast development, similar to scanner (Scanner) is, the two all can transfer real image to digital picture and store, offering computer again handles, but because the shaping-orientation of scanner is in the majority in order to plane of scanning motion file, bulky and carry difficult, the function of similar photoprinter.Digital camera then is according to the functional orientation that replaces traditional camera, but with reduced volume, increase the data storing capacity in order to carrying, it is the direction of each manufacturer's development future products, and this two interactional relation is just arranged, the data storing mode of establishing in the digital camera at present and using always is utilization (1) flash memory cards (Flash Memory Card), (2) PC hard disk card (PCMCIA (PersonalComputer Memory Card International Association) HDD Card), (3) magneto-optical disc (Magneto-Optical, MO), (4) floppy disk (Floppy Disk), wherein use the digital camera volume of flash memory cards form less, but the capacity of a storage card little (being generally 4Mbytes), approximately only can store the photo of 40 general requirements, so if when using the back continuously will expand, the storage card that then need buy the unit price costliness in addition is standby.If the digital camera with the data storing mode of hard disk, magneto-optical disc then can once be taken hundreds of supreme thousand sheets photos, digital camera with floppy disk mode storage data then can expand by the cheap floppy disk of unit price, but digital camera with (2) (3) (4) class mode storage data, its shortcoming then is the excessive so that use inconvenience of the volume of camera, and cost an arm and a leg, can't be accepted by general user, cause purchase intention to reduce and can't popularize.

Embodiment
At first see also Fig. 1, a preferred embodiment of the present invention and digital camera link the function block schematic diagram that uses.The present invention carries out data transmission (available connecting line transmits or transmits with infrared and radio) by transmit port of being formed with serial port 11 (Serial port) and digital camera 12, when the user presses button on the touch control panel 13, control panel promptly sends a transfer request signal to the data transmission agreement device of being formed with scanner driver transport protocol chip group (TWAIN protocol chipset) 14, data transmission agreement device 14 then beginning and 12 of this digital cameras is set up a Data Transport Protocol, just Data Transport Protocol according to this of digital camera 12 then, previous digital image information captured and that be stored in its internal storage is delivered in the data processing equipment 15 by an electronics integrating device (Integrated DeviceElectronics via serial port 11, IDE) Date Conversion Unit of being formed with an operational order chipset (Disk Operation chipset) 151, Date Conversion Unit 151 will output to the data transfer apparatus of being finished by a floppy disk read write line 16 after will converting a particular memory form according to the Digital Image Data that this Data Transport Protocol transmitted to again, by data transfer apparatus 16 this Digital Image Data be write in the extractable and changeable data storage device of being finished by floppy disk (Floppy Disk) 17 again.Thus, effect by preferred embodiment of the present invention, the user of digital camera just can output to previous Digital Image Data captured and that be stored in its internal storage in the floppy disk (Floppy Disk), but and the substituting of cheap floppy disk (the Floppy Disk) of mat, reach still open-ended effect after camera uses continuously, and establish the soft or hard driver in need not using, huge and the expensive digital camera of MO drive (Magneto Optical drive) equal-volume, and for the user that desire expands upgrading, because of the transmit port of preferred embodiment of the present invention is that standard output interface-serial port 11 (Serial port) with digital camera is finished, and the Data Transport Protocol reached of the scanner driver transport protocol chip group (TWAIN protocolchipset) that adopts standard, so preferred embodiment of the present invention more can directly apply to the digital camera of the existing various brands of user, meet user's economic consideration easily of upgrading, have much product competitiveness.
Seeing also Fig. 2, Fig. 3, is that second, third preferred embodiment of the present invention and digital camera link the function block schematic diagram that uses.Wherein second preferred embodiment can be finished extractable and changeable data storage device 27 with PC hard disk card (PCMCIA (Personal Computer Memory Card International Association) HDD Card), ZIP disk sheet or LS-120 high power capacity flexible plastic disc, and finishes data transfer apparatus 26 with disk read-write device, ZIP disk drive or LS-120 hifd machine.The 3rd preferred embodiment then can magneto-optical disc (Magneto-Optical, MO) or writable formula discs (Compact Disc Recordable CD-R) finish extractable and changeable data storage device 37 and finish data transfer apparatus 36 with magneto-optical disc read-write heads or optomagnetic cd-rom recorder.The data input action of the foregoing description is all identical, so do not repeat them here.
In addition, control panel 13,23,33 in above-mentioned three preferred embodiments more provides the user that data dump unit in the data treating apparatus 15,25,35 152,252,352 and form (FORMAT) setup unit 153,253,353 are sent disk operating instruction or magneto-optical disc operational order, and then control the removing (erase) and format actions such as (FORMAT) that this data transfer apparatus 16,26,36 carries out disk or magneto-optic disk etc., to make things convenient for the user to expand and to manage floppy disk or magneto-optic disk.
